英文摘要
RNA-mediated interference, or RNAi, is the specific shut down of a gene's expression by the exposure of cells to double-stranded RNA, or to its derivatives. This phenomenon has had a deep impact on biological sciences in the recent years, primarily for its use to experimentally examine the outcome of the loss of any gene's function in experiments. In the most recent years it is becoming clear that RNAi also serves numerous physiological purposes. Through a diverse variety of related processes, it can profoundly influence gene regulatory networks. In the current research proposal, we put forward an integrated strategy to address the molecular basis for one of these phenomena termed endogenous RNAi (or endoRNAi). EndoRNAi modifies gene expression by converging its silencing signals on chromatin (the physiological architechtures of DNA). We will examine the function of two related proteins required for endoRNAi, which encode tandem tudor domains. Our previous work supports a model wherein these proteins direct the RNAi machinery to reinforce the silenced state of genes. The current proposal will result in a better understanding of the biological functions of RNAi, of the underlying mechanisms, and further elucidate the functions of the tudor domains in gene regulation.
